Comparison snapshot
| What matters | Wix | Helm |
|---|---|---|
| Primary strength | Website creation and broad site tooling | Owned service pages connected to booking, customers, documents, and follow-up |
| Service workflow | May rely on apps, widgets, or manual handoff | Designed around the service action becoming operating context |
| Best fit | Design-led websites and broad site needs | Service businesses that value workflow over site-builder breadth |
| Scope caveat | Better when the business needs advanced website design, app marketplace depth, large ecommerce stores, and developer customization | Best for service pages, online booking, customer records, invoice or receipt context, and follow-up; not a claim to replace specialist systems |

When Helm is not the right replacement
The comparison stays honest about boundaries. If the business needs advanced website design, app marketplace depth, large ecommerce stores, and developer customization, a specialist platform or a paired system is likely the better answer.
This keeps Wix alternative global, practical, and aligned with Helm claims: connected small-business operations, not enterprise, POS, regulated medical, or automation-heavy replacement claims.
- advanced website design
- app marketplace depth
- large ecommerce stores
- developer customization
